The largest greenhouse complex is being built in Shymkent 16.11.2024
Deputy Prime Minister Serik Jumangarin held talks with Shahin Abbaso, Vice President of the Turkish company Alarko Holding.During the meeting, the participants discussed the implementation of a large-scale investment project for the cultivation of tomatoes worth $ 650 million. A greenhouse complex, as well as a workshop for processing grown products, is planned to be built in Shymkent by the end of 2025 in two stages. At the first stage – 45 hectares, at the second – 130 hectares. When reaching full capacity, the complex will start producing 51 thousand tons of products per year. Sales markets are domestic and for export to the Russian Federation, Qatar, and the United Arab Emirates. About 2 thousand jobs will be created at the enterprise.The company also plans to open a plant in Shymkent for the production of structures for greenhouses, which will reduce the construction time. Within the framework of the project, it is planned to create a specialized academy for the training of agricultural specialists according to international standards.The parties discussed the draft and terms of the investment agreement, which provides for measures of state support for the implementation of the investment project.Serik Zhumangarin stressed that the investor will receive comprehensive support, and also suggested considering the possibility of establishing production in other priority sectors of agriculture, including deep processing of cereals, sugar beet, and hides.Source : https://www.gov.kz/memleket/entities/moa/press/news/details/883012
Policeman Yerdaulet Makimov was awarded for saving teenagers on the water 16.11.2024
By order of the Minister of Emergency Situations of the Republic of Kazakhstan, for courage and dedication shown in rescuing people on the water, police officer Yerdaulet Makimov was awarded the medal "Suga batkandardy kutkargany usin".The award on behalf of the head of the Ministry of Emergency Situations was presented by the head of the Emergency Department of Pavlodar region Rustambek Amrin."Water is a dangerous element, in such cases it counts for seconds. You prevented a tragedy. Thanks to your decisive actions and courage, not one life was saved, but the lives of two teenagers," said the head of the Department, wishing the hero health and success in his service.The case took place on August 1 of this year. The senior investigator of the police department of the Aktogay district, Yerdaulet Makimov, while on vacation, was vacationing with his family on the Irtysh River, heard the screams of boys standing on the shore. Seeing the teenagers floundering in the water, the officer, without hesitation for a second, jumped into the river. The policeman managed to pull out one boy, and the second began to be carried away by the current. He rushed into the water again, swam to the teenager, gathering all his strength, swam with him to the shore, where he provided the children with first aid.In turn, Yerdaulet Makimov believes that providing assistance in emergency situations is everyone's duty. The policeman has more than 12 years of service in the internal affairs bodies. Together with his wife, they raise three children. The Ministry of Water Resources and Irrigation has provided Kazakhstan's basin inspections with new equipment 16.11.2024
The recently established Committee on Regulation, Protection and Use of Water Resources of the Ministry of Water Resources and Irrigation is working to provide basin inspections with new equipment.To date, 18 passenger cars, multifunctional devices, sensors for measuring water speed and flow have been provided to basin inspections. The buildings of the basin inspections are also being renovated."The Committee on Regulation, Protection and Use of Water Resources was established to strengthen the fight against the "black market" of water. The Agency is fighting against the illegal use of water and the distortion of its accounting data, as well as illegal economic activities on the country's water bodies. At the moment, we are working on expanding the functions of basin inspections and state water inspectors, as well as introducing new rapid response tools," said Nurzhan Nurzhigitov, Minister of Water Resources and Irrigation.Today, the total staff of the basin inspections of Kazakhstan is 241 people. Since the establishment of the Ministry of Water Resources and Irrigation, it has grown 1.5 times. This made it possible to open departments of basin inspections in each regional center of the republic.In total, there are 8 basin inspections in Kazakhstan. These are the Aral-Syrdarya, Balkash-Alakol, Yertis, Yesil, Zhaiyk-Caspian, Nura-Sarysu, Tobol-Torgai and Shu-Talas basin inspections.Source : https://www.gov.kz/memleket/entities/water/press/news/details/882866

Six heat supply projects are being implemented in the Burabay district 16.11.2024
This year, the modernization of engineering infrastructure continues in the Burabay district. 6 heat supply projects have been implemented in the city of Shchuchinsk, the villages of Burabai, Zeleny Bor and Okzhetpes.A new modular boiler house was put into operation in the spring of this year in the village of Okzhetpes. The installed capacity is 12.0 Gcal/hour, which currently provides heat to 442 subscribers.In the boiler houses of Burabai and Zeleny Bor settlements, repairs of the convective parts of the boilers were carried out, crimping and repairs were performed on auxiliary traction and pumping equipment, as well as the electrical part.Pipe systems have been repaired and cleaned at five heat supply facilities in Shchuchinsk, and hydraulic tests of boilers have been carried out.Six boilers have been replaced with more modern ones.In order to ensure stable heat supply to the Remzavod and Gorny districts of the district center, two pumping stations have been built.Three projects for the construction of a heating main have been implemented in the city of Shchuchinsk. Thanks to this, this year 18 multi-apartment residential buildings that have been heated by home stoves for more than 20 years have been successfully connected to central heating."The work of all public utilities is under constant control, a phased modernization of the district's infrastructure facilities is being carried out, aimed at improving the quality of life of the population," said Akim of the Burabai district Aray Sadykov.Source : https://www.gov.kz/memleket/entities/aqmola/press/news/details/882808

Agricultural producers can additionally place 177 thousand tons of grain in the elevators of the Food Corporation 16.11.2024
To ensure the acceptance and safety of grain from agricultural producers, the subsidiary of the Food Corporation Astyk Koimalary LLP provides its own elevator facilities.The total capacity of four licensed grain bases located in Akmola and North Kazakhstan regions is 491.7 thousand tons. Today, these elevators store 314 thousand tons, including cereals and legumes of the Food Corporation in the amount of 139.8 thousand tons.Considering that the workload of the grain receiving points of Astyk Koimalary LLP does not exceed 64%, agricultural producers can additionally place another 177 thousand tons of grain at the company's elevators. At the moment, the company operates around the clock, providing services for the acceptance, drying, cleaning and storage of grain at the HPP.In total, there are 191 privately licensed agricultural enterprises in the country, which has the right to issue grain receipts to agricultural producers. The total capacity of these grain bases reaches 13.2 million tons.According to the Ministry of Agriculture of the Republic of Kazakhstan, the total capacity of all granaries of the Republic is 30 million tons. At the same time, licensed agricultural enterprises are loaded by 42% and are able to additionally accommodate 7.6 million tons of grain. As for the main grain-growing regions, the indicators of free capacity here are as follows: in the Akmola region - 2.5 million tons of free elevator space, in North Kazakhstan – 1.6 million tons, Kostanay – 1.6 million tons.The current storage capacity is sufficient to effectively manage the harvesting and preservation of the crop. To prepare for the flood period, 5.6 km of riverbeds were secured in the region 16.11.2024
Flood control measures are actively carried out in the Zhetysu region. So, in September of this year, work on shore protection of the Burakhudzir riverbed in the Panfilov district was completed. To date, the coastal protection of the riverbeds of the Kora and Karatal rivers in Tekeli is in full swing, the press service of the akim of the Zhetisu region reports.The city of Tekeli is located in a mountainous area. Three rivers flow through it – the Kora, Shazha and Tekeli, and all of them merge together right in the city and form the Karatal River. In this regard, experts note that Tekeli has a high level of flood danger. Therefore, work on the prevention of natural disasters is included in the "Zhetysu Region Development Plan for 2021-2025" and now work is actively underway to strengthen the riverbeds of the Kora and Karatal rivers.According to Kuandyk Baisakov, the head of the office of the akim of the city of Tekeli, special funds have been allocated from the regional budget for the implementation of this project, now construction is underway on 4 sites with a total length of 705 meters. - It is necessary to emphasize the importance of this project in ensuring the safety of citizens. The shore protection is divided into 4 sections, 2 of which have already been completed. At the moment, the planned volume of the project has been completed by 62 percent. Construction work is planned to be completed by the end of the year, - K. Baisakov noted.15 people work at the construction site.- In the summer, gabion structures were installed, the necessary materials were purchased, now the structure is filled with stones. All necessary equipment is involved in the shore protection works - a tracked excavator, KAMAZ, manipulator, etc. The workflow is proceeding according to schedule, - summed up the representative of the contracting company Yeraly Kusmanov.In general, in order to prepare for the flood period of 2025, work has been carried out in the region on the installation and cleaning of 5.2 km of drainage channels, construction and repair of 400 meters of protective dams, mechanical cleaning of 4.6 km of riverbeds and channels, dredging, straightening and shore strengthening of 5.6 km of riverbeds. 241 km of the irrigation ditch network, 215 km of canals and 2,826 culverts on highways have been cleaned. Also, in order to promptly respond to emergencies during the flood period, akimats of districts and cities have prepared inert materials, stocks of fuel and sacks, and the forces and means of emergency response units in the amount of 913 personnel, 235 pieces of equipment, 108 motor pumps have been put on alert.By the way, within the framework of the "Zhetisu Regional Development Plan for 2021-2025", 2 events will be held next year – shore protection of the Tyshkan riverbeds in Panfilov district and Karatal in Taldykorgan.
